F1 officially announced: The contract with the Monaco Grand Prix is ​​extended to 2035

Hupu September 5th F1 officially announced that based on the existing agreement with the Automobile Club Monaco to the 2031 season, the Monaco Grand Prix will be extended to 2035.

As one of the most historical events in F1, the Monaco Grand Prix has been included in the calendar since the first year of the 1950 F1 World Championships, and has witnessed countless classic moments over the years.

The narrow and winding streets of Monte Carlo puts high requirements for drivers' skills and concentration, and its unique charm and stadium environment make it one of the most famous sports events in the world.

In 2024, local hero Leclerc made history and became the first Monaco driver in F1 history to win the Monaco Grand Prix championship. This year, Lando Norris won his first championship in Monaco.

Among the active F1 drivers, Alonso, Hamilton and Verstappen have won the Monaco Street Championships many times. They have written brilliantly on this 3.3-kilometer track, along with legendary drivers such as Elton Senna, Alan Prost, Michael Schumacher, Nicky Lauda, ​​Sir Stewart and Graham Hill.

F1 Chairman and CEO Domenicari said: "Since the birth of the F1 sport, the streets of Monaco have echoed with the roar of F1. Therefore, I am pleased to announce that this exciting event will be extended to 2035."

"This is an iconic event that is loved by all drivers and fans, and its unique atmosphere is due to its location in the most charming principality in the world."

"I would like to express my special thanks to His Royal Serene Highness, Prince Albert I IofMonaco, Michel Boeri, President of the Monaco Auto Club, and everyone who has worked hard to ensure the long-term success of this historic cooperation. "

His Highness Albert II, Prince of Monaco, commented: "Extending the Monaco Grand Prix to 2035 is in line with the Principal's deep feelings for this sport and historical tradition."

"I warmly welcome this renewal, which is a testament to our shared success, the outstanding achievements in cooperation with F1, and Monaco's unique position in the international racing world."
